Seashore is an open source image editing software for macOS. It provides basic image editing features like layers, gradients, text tools, and filters that are simple and easy to use.
MyPaint is a free and open-source raster graphics editor specialized for digital painters. It has a focus on painting rather than image manipulation and uses a brush engine to simulate real media like oils or watercolors.
